On a serious note I allways pre program enforcer panels , test apart from bell box so as an example
Contact on entry door set ABCD final exit, omit , chime
Pir downstairs , ABCD intruder , omit
Pir landing A CD intruder ,omit
A full set
B night set
This is very basic operation , every job is different with different layout and customer requests

Thanks for the reply, I have set the entry sensor as 09 (Area FX) as this is the sensor for entry when on full set and also the sensor I have to go through to go upstairs and back down to unset once on night mode. Is this right?
 
Last edited:
That's your problem , should be 07 final exit , 09 is part entry/exit , this is used if you have a pir in the hallway and a door contact on front door ,it becomes an entry zone in BCD only to start your timer
